What’s Inside the Course
This course is structured into8 learning modulesthat gradually build your Python knowledge, followed by a set of30 diverse and practical mini projectsthat test and apply everything you’ve learned.
Module 1: Introduction to Python
Understand what Python is and why it is one of the most in-demand programming languages today.
Learn how to install Python and set up popular IDEs like VS Code, PyCharm, and Jupyter Notebook.
Get started with basic syntax, print statements, and your first “Hello World” program.
Learn about variables, different data types, and how to perform type conversion.
Handle user input and output, and understand how to write interactive programs.
Explore operators and expressions to perform calculations and logical operations.
Module 2: Control Structures
Learn how to write conditional statements using if, elif, and else.
Master loops including for and while loops to iterate through data.
Use loop control statements like break, continue, and pass for more control over execution flow.
Module 3: Data Structures in Python
Dive deep into Python’s core data structures: lists, tuples, sets, and dictionaries.
Learn list comprehension for writing concise and efficient code.
Explore nested data structures and how to manipulate complex data formats.
Use built-in functions to efficiently work with and analyze data collections.
Module 4: Functions and Modules
Understand how to define and call functions in Python.
Learn about function arguments, return values, and scope.
Get comfortable with lambda expressions and higher-order functions like map, filter, and reduce.
Create reusable modules and understand how to import standard and custom modules.
Module 5: Object-Oriented Programming (OOP)
Learn how to define classes and create objects in Python.
Work with attributes, instance methods, and constructors.
Implement inheritance and polymorphism for code reusability and scalability.
Understand key OOP principles such as encapsulation and abstraction.
Module 6: File Handling
Learn how to read from and write to text files using Python.
Work with different file formats such as CSV and JSON.
Understand how to handle exceptions and write robust, error-free code.
Learn to manage file paths, open modes, and file operations effectively.
Module 7: Python Libraries Overview
Here, you’ll get a taste ofpopular librariesused in data science and web scraping:
NumPyfor numerical computation
Pandasfor working with structured data
Matplotlibfor data visualization
BeautifulSoupfor extracting data from websites
These libraries are industry standards, and learning their basics gives you a huge head start.
Module 8: Advanced Concepts
This final core module introduces morepowerful Python conceptslike:
Decorators and Generators
List, Dict, and Set Comprehensions
Working with virtual environments
Writing unit tests using unittest and pytest
These concepts enable you to write moreelegant, efficient, and testable code, and prepare you for collaborative and professional Python development.
